Sr. Backend Engineer
Software Engineering
About ClearGrid
ClearGrid is revolutionizing the debt resolution industry with cutting-edge AI and advanced analytics. We leverage real-time data, machine learning, and automation to optimize debt recovery for financial institutions. As we scale our technology platform, we are building high-performance, resilient systems to support our next phase of hyper-growth.
Role Overview
Based in our Bangalore, India office and reporting directly to the Chief Technology Officer (CTO), the Senior Backend Engineer will serve as a foundational pillar of our engineering team. This is a high-impact, hands-on role requiring a blend of technical mastery and pragmatic leadership.
The ideal candidate possesses a builder’s mindset—someone who thrives in a fast-paced environment, takes extreme ownership of the codebase, and can mentor junior engineers while executing complex architectural designs. You aren't just writing code; you are shaping the technical foundation of a scaling fintech platform.
Key Responsibilities
Technical Oversight & Architecture
System Design: Design, build, and scale robust, high-performance microservices and cloud-native backend systems.
Database Optimization: Architect and optimize database schemas and queries across relational (PostgreSQL, MySQL) and NoSQL (MongoDB, DynamoDB) databases to handle large-scale data processing.
API Management: Design and implement highly secure, performant RESTful and GraphQL APIs for internal and third-party integrations.
Execution & Strategy
Roadmap Alignment: Collaborate closely with the CTO to translate business requirements and long-term product vision into clean, scalable technical solutions.
Security & Compliance: Implement and enforce industry-leading security practices for authentication, authorization, and data protection.
DevOps Culture: Establish and mature CI/CD pipelines, containerization (Docker), and orchestration (Kubernetes) for automated, seamless deployments.
Team Leadership & Collaboration
Mentorship: Elevate the engineering team by conducting thorough code reviews, mentoring junior/mid-level engineers, and advocating for clean code practices.
Cross-Functional Collaboration: Partner with front-end engineers, data scientists, and product managers to ensure seamless end-to-end API consumption and feature delivery.
Executive Reporting
Progress Tracking: Keep the CTO and executive stakeholders informed on system performance metrics, technical debt, project timelines, and infrastructure bottlenecks.
Requirements
Experience
Years of Experience: 5+ years of professional backend development experience, with a proven track record in a Senior or Lead capacity.
Industry Context: Experience working within fast-growing startups, fintech, or high-transaction SaaS environments is highly preferred.
Geographic Location: Ability to work full-time out of our Bangalore, India office.
Technical Skills
Core Languages: Advanced proficiency in Spring Boot and Python.
Databases: Strong hands-on experience with both relational (MySQL, PostgreSQL) and NoSQL (DynamoDB, MongoDB) databases.
Cloud Ecosystems: Deep experience deploying and managing infrastructure on AWS and GCP.
DevOps Tools: Practical knowledge of containerization (Docker, Kubernetes) and building automated CI/CD pipelines.
Protocols: Deep understanding of RESTful APIs, GraphQL, and modern security protocols.
What We’re Looking For
Analytical Rigor: Exceptional problem-solving and debugging skills, with the ability to diagnose complex, distributed system bottlenecks under pressure.
High Autonomy: A self-starter who doesn't wait for direction, possesses strong technical judgment, and knows when to pivot vs. when to double down on an architectural choice.
Communication Style: Clear, concise communication skills—able to explain complex technical trade-offs to non-technical stakeholders and the executive team.
Adaptability: A resilient, growth-oriented mindset suited for the evolving priorities of an innovative startup.